How Financial Struggles Impact Your Mental Health and Well-being

Mental Health Advice - How Financial Struggles Impact Your Mental Health and Well-being

Financial stress can be overwhelming. It seeps into every aspect of our lives, casting a dark shadow over our well-being. The constant worry about money can lead to sleepless nights, anxiety, and even depression. If you find yourself in this situation, please know that you are not alone. Many people face financial struggles that take a toll on their mental health. The good news is that there are solutions available to help you overcome this challenging period and find a path to financial stability and emotional well-being.

Financial difficulties can arise due to various reasons, such as job loss, medical expenses, unexpected emergencies, relationship breakdown, or poor financial management. No matter the cause, the impact on our mental health can be profound. It’s like carrying a heavy burden on your shoulders, feeling the weight dragging you down with each step you take. But remember, just as burdens can be shared, so can the solutions.

Let’s explore some steps you can take to alleviate some of the strain on your mental health and regain control of your finances.

Recognise and Acknowledge Your Emotions

The first step in addressing any problem is acknowledging its existence. Take a moment to reflect on your feelings and emotions surrounding your financial situation. It’s normal to feel stressed, anxious, or even ashamed. In saying that, it is important to remember that your self-worth is not defined by your financial status, so be kind to yourself and understand that you are more than your bank account balance even though it might not feel that way sometimes.

Seek out Support

Facing financial challenges alone can be overwhelming. Reach out to trusted friends, family members, or support groups who can provide a listening ear, advice, and encouragement. Sharing your worries with someone you trust can provide relief and help you see different perspectives. Sometimes, all we need is someone to remind us that we’re not alone in our struggles and that this isn’t a problem that we can never escape from.

Educate Yourself

Financial literacy is crucial for managing your finances effectively. Take the time to learn about budgeting, saving, and smart financial practices. There are numerous online resources, books, and workshops available to help you develop the necessary skills to navigate your financial journey. Remember, knowledge is power, and by equipping yourself with financial knowledge, you’ll be better prepared to make informed decisions and take control of your financial well-being.

Set Realistic Goals

Setting goals gives you a sense of purpose and direction. Start by identifying short-term and long-term financial goals. Perhaps your short-term goal is to pay off a certain amount of debt within a specific timeframe, while your long-term goal could be saving for a holiday, a down payment on a home or retirement. Break these goals down into actionable steps, and celebrate small victories along the way. Remember, every step forward counts, no matter how small it may seem.

Create and maintain a Budget

A budget is a powerful tool for managing your money effectively. Track your income and expenses, and allocate funds to cover your needs and prioritise your goals. Be mindful of your spending habits and identify areas where you can cut back. By creating a budget, you’ll have a clearer picture of your financial situation and be better equipped to make sound financial decisions.

Increase Your Income

If your current income isn’t sufficient to cover your expenses or pay off your debts, explore opportunities to increase your earnings. Consider taking on a part-time job, freelancing, or developing a side business. While it may require extra effort and time, the additional income can significantly improve your financial situation and reduce stress.

Seek Professional Help

Sometimes, despite our best efforts, financial challenges may seem insurmountable. In such cases, seeking professional help can be immensely beneficial. Financial advisors, financial coaches or counsellors, along with debt reduction agencies can provide expert guidance tailored to your specific situation. They can help you develop a personalised plan to manage your debts, negotiate with creditors, and create a roadmap towards financial recovery.

These professionals have the knowledge and experience to navigate complex financial situations. They can assist you in understanding your options, such as debt reduction or negotiation, and help you make informed decisions. Their expertise extends beyond just managing your debts; they can also provide valuable guidance when it comes to budgeting, saving, and fixing your credit file.

When seeking professional help, it’s essential to choose a reputable and trustworthy organisation. Do your research, read reviews, and ask for recommendations from trusted sources. Look for agencies that offer free consultations to assess your situation without any upfront fees. Remember, you deserve to work with someone who has your best interests at heart.
